#ifndef	__DOXYGEN__

#include <avr/io.h>

#if	E2END && __AVR_ARCH__ > 1

#include <avr/eeprom.h>
#include "asmdef.h"
#include "eedef.h"

/* void eeprom_read_block (void *sram, const void *eepr, size_t n)
   Input:
	sram	- SRAM address (dst)
	eepr	- EEPROM address (src)
	n	- number of bytes to read

   void eeprom_read_blraw (const void *addr, X-pointer, size_t n)
   This is an internal function to obtain the word/dword reading.
   Input:
	addr <r25.r24>	- EEPROM address
	<XH,XL>		- SRAM (or register) address
	n <r21.r20>	- number of bytes
   This function can write result into r25..r22 with ST command. It is
   absent in case of XMEGA chips.
 */

#define sram_lo	r24	/* SRAM address arg of eeprom_read_block()	*/
#define eepr_lo	r22	/* EEPROM address arg of eeprom_read_block()	*/
#define eepr_hi	r23

ENTRY eeprom_read_block

#if  __AVR_XMEGA__	/* --------------------------------------------	*/

  ; Load base address of NVM.
	ldi	ZL, lo8(NVM_BASE)
	ldi	ZH, hi8(NVM_BASE)

  ; Wait until NVM is not busy.
1:	ldd	XL, Z + NVM_STATUS - NVM_BASE
	sbrc	XL, NVM_NVMBUSY_bp
	rjmp	1b

  ; Enable EEPROM mapping into data space.
	ldd	XL, Z + NVM_CTRLB - NVM_BASE
	ori	XL, NVM_EEMAPEN_bm
	std	Z + NVM_CTRLB - NVM_BASE, XL

  ; Correct EEPROM address to read from data space.
	subi	eepr_lo, lo8(-MAPPED_EEPROM_START)
	sbci	eepr_hi, hi8(-MAPPED_EEPROM_START)

  ; Perform reading.
	XJMP	memcpy

#elif  E2END <= 0xFF	/* --------------------------------------------	*/

# if  RAMEND <= 0xFF
	mov	XL, sram_lo
# else
	X_movw	XL, sram_lo
# endif
	mov	addr_lo, eepr_lo

ENTRY eeprom_read_blraw

	mov	ZL, addr_lo
1:	sbic	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EECR), EEWE
	rjmp	1b
# ifdef	 EEARH
	; This is for chips like ATmega48: the EEAR8 bit must be cleaned.
	out	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EEARH), __zero_reg__
# endif
	rjmp	3f
2:	out	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EEARL), ZL
	sbi	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EECR), EERE
	inc	ZL
	in	__tmp_reg__, _SFR_IO_ADDR (EEDR)
	st	X+, __tmp_reg__
3:	subi	n_lo, lo8(1)
	brsh	2b
	ret

#else	/* ------------------------------------------------------------	*/

ENTRY eeprom_read_block

	X_movw	XL, sram_lo
	X_movw	addr_lo, eepr_lo

ENTRY eeprom_read_blraw
	X_movw	ZL, addr_lo
1:	sbic	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EECR), EEWE
	rjmp	1b
	rjmp	3f
2:	out	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EEARH), ZH
	out	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EEARL), ZL
	sbi	_SFR_IO_ADDR (EECR), EERE
	adiw	ZL, 1
	in	__tmp_reg__, _SFR_IO_ADDR (EEDR)
	st	X+, __tmp_reg__
3:	subi	n_lo, lo8(1)
	sbci	n_hi, hi8(1)
	brsh	2b
	ret

#endif	/* ------------------------------------------------------------	*/

ENDFUNC

#endif	/* E2END && __AVR_ARCH__ > 1 */
#endif	/* !__DOXYGEN__ */
